ALT Linux Team development discussions
 help / color / mirror / Atom feed
* [devel] ClanLib broken?
@ 2006-03-08 20:21 Alexey Rusakov
  2006-03-08 20:24 ` Andrey Rahmatullin
                   ` (2 more replies)
  0 siblings, 3 replies; 12+ messages in thread
From: Alexey Rusakov @ 2006-03-08 20:21 UTC (permalink / raw)
  To: ALT Devel discussion list

Доброго времени суток.

Собираю простую программу, использующую ClanLib:
i586-alt-linux-g++ -o compiledata compiledata.cpp -lclanSound 
-lclanDisplay -lclanApp -lclanCore -lHermes -lz  -lclanMikMod

Запускаю:
./compiledata clanbomber.scr clanbomber.dat
./compiledata: symbol lookup error: /usr/lib/libclanDisplay.so.2: 
undefined symbol: _ZN18CL_ClanApplication3appE

У нас плохо собран ClanLib?

-- 
  Alexey "Ktirf" Rusakov


^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 20:21 [devel] ClanLib broken? Alexey Rusakov
@ 2006-03-08 20:24 ` Andrey Rahmatullin
  2006-03-08 21:18   ` Dmitry V. Levin
  2006-03-08 21:17 ` Dmitry V. Levin
  2006-03-09  9:11 ` Stanislav Ievlev
  2 siblings, 1 reply; 12+ messages in thread
From: Andrey Rahmatullin @ 2006-03-08 20:24 UTC (permalink / raw)
  To: devel

[-- Attachment #1: Type: text/plain, Size: 479 bytes --]

On Wed, Mar 08, 2006 at 11:21:50PM +0300, Alexey Rusakov wrote:
> ./compiledata: symbol lookup error: /usr/lib/libclanDisplay.so.2: 
> undefined symbol: _ZN18CL_ClanApplication3appE
> 
> У нас плохо собран ClanLib?
Да у нас много что с unresolved symbols собрано.

-- 
WBR, wRAR (ALT Linux Team)
Powered by the ALT Linux fortune(8):

Есть тут у меня возможность выпросить железные IP-телефоны
потестировать, но кошку с голосом мне никто не даст.
		-- alb in devel@

[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 20:21 [devel] ClanLib broken? Alexey Rusakov
  2006-03-08 20:24 ` Andrey Rahmatullin
@ 2006-03-08 21:17 ` Dmitry V. Levin
  2006-03-09  9:11 ` Stanislav Ievlev
  2 siblings, 0 replies; 12+ messages in thread
From: Dmitry V. Levin @ 2006-03-08 21:17 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 626 bytes --]

On Wed, Mar 08, 2006 at 11:21:50PM +0300, Alexey Rusakov wrote:
> Доброго времени суток.
> 
> Собираю простую программу, использующую ClanLib:
> i586-alt-linux-g++ -o compiledata compiledata.cpp -lclanSound 
> -lclanDisplay -lclanApp -lclanCore -lHermes -lz  -lclanMikMod
> 
> Запускаю:
> ./compiledata clanbomber.scr clanbomber.dat
> ./compiledata: symbol lookup error: /usr/lib/libclanDisplay.so.2: 
> undefined symbol: _ZN18CL_ClanApplication3appE
> 
> У нас плохо собран ClanLib?

Плохо собран, очень много undefined symbol'ов.

rpm-build-4.0.4-alt62 такие пакеты по умолчанию заворачивает.


-- 
ldv

[-- Attachment #2: Type: application/pgp-signature, Size: 191 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 20:24 ` Andrey Rahmatullin
@ 2006-03-08 21:18   ` Dmitry V. Levin
  2006-03-08 21:21     ` Andrey Rahmatullin
  2006-03-08 21:24     ` Alexey Rusakov
  0 siblings, 2 replies; 12+ messages in thread
From: Dmitry V. Levin @ 2006-03-08 21:18 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 397 bytes --]

On Thu, Mar 09, 2006 at 01:24:32AM +0500, Andrey Rahmatullin wrote:
> On Wed, Mar 08, 2006 at 11:21:50PM +0300, Alexey Rusakov wrote:
> > ./compiledata: symbol lookup error: /usr/lib/libclanDisplay.so.2: 
> > undefined symbol: _ZN18CL_ClanApplication3appE
> > 
> > У нас плохо собран ClanLib?
> Да у нас много что с unresolved symbols собрано.

Изменим жизнь к лучшему?! :)


-- 
ldv

[-- Attachment #2: Type: application/pgp-signature, Size: 191 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 21:18   ` Dmitry V. Levin
@ 2006-03-08 21:21     ` Andrey Rahmatullin
  2006-03-08 21:26       ` Dmitry V. Levin
  2006-03-08 21:24     ` Alexey Rusakov
  1 sibling, 1 reply; 12+ messages in thread
From: Andrey Rahmatullin @ 2006-03-08 21:21 UTC (permalink / raw)
  To: devel

[-- Attachment #1: Type: text/plain, Size: 447 bytes --]

On Thu, Mar 09, 2006 at 12:18:33AM +0300, Dmitry V. Levin wrote:
> Изменим жизнь к лучшему?! :)
Я только за.
Для _публичных_ библиотек, но не для плагинов.
Теперь придется всем им добавлять строчку в спек и перезаливать?

-- 
WBR, wRAR (ALT Linux Team)
Powered by the ALT Linux fortune(8):

> > netatalk
> Не смотри на меня так, сейчас маков под рукой не водится. :(
Одна штука мака есть у меня. Могу подобрать.
		-- nikon in devel@

[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 21:18   ` Dmitry V. Levin
  2006-03-08 21:21     ` Andrey Rahmatullin
@ 2006-03-08 21:24     ` Alexey Rusakov
  1 sibling, 0 replies; 12+ messages in thread
From: Alexey Rusakov @ 2006-03-08 21:24 UTC (permalink / raw)
  To: ALT Devel discussion list

Dmitry V. Levin wrote:

>On Thu, Mar 09, 2006 at 01:24:32AM +0500, Andrey Rahmatullin wrote:
>  
>
>>On Wed, Mar 08, 2006 at 11:21:50PM +0300, Alexey Rusakov wrote:
>>    
>>
>>>./compiledata: symbol lookup error: /usr/lib/libclanDisplay.so.2: 
>>>undefined symbol: _ZN18CL_ClanApplication3appE
>>>
>>>У нас плохо собран ClanLib?
>>>      
>>>
>>Да у нас много что с unresolved symbols собрано.
>>    
>>
>Изменим жизнь к лучшему?! :)
>  
>
Да, в том, что касается библиотек - было бы здорово.

-- 
  Alexey "Ktirf" Rusakov


^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 21:21     ` Andrey Rahmatullin
@ 2006-03-08 21:26       ` Dmitry V. Levin
  2006-03-08 21:29         ` Andrey Rahmatullin
  2006-03-08 21:30         ` [devel] " Andrey Rahmatullin
  0 siblings, 2 replies; 12+ messages in thread
From: Dmitry V. Levin @ 2006-03-08 21:26 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 1218 bytes --]

On Thu, Mar 09, 2006 at 02:21:24AM +0500, Andrey Rahmatullin wrote:
> On Thu, Mar 09, 2006 at 12:18:33AM +0300, Dmitry V. Levin wrote:
> > Изменим жизнь к лучшему?! :)
> Я только за.
> Для _публичных_ библиотек, но не для плагинов.

Именно.

> Теперь придется всем им добавлять строчку в спек и перезаливать?

В системе совсем немного публичных библиотек, которые содержат undefined
symbols by design, например:

ver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_pglobal_lookup
ver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_pdwrite
ver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_lsetfpregs
ver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_getpid
ver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_lsetregs
ver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_pdread
ver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_lgetfpregs
verify-elf: ERROR: ./lib/libthread_db-1.0.so: undefined symbol: ps_lgetregs

Вот для таких пакетов придётся добавить строчку в спек.  Все остальные
публичные библиотеки надо фиксить.

К непубличным ELF objects это не относится.


-- 
ldv

[-- Attachment #2: Type: application/pgp-signature, Size: 191 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 21:26       ` Dmitry V. Levin
@ 2006-03-08 21:29         ` Andrey Rahmatullin
  2006-03-08 21:40           ` Dmitry V. Levin
  2006-03-08 21:30         ` [devel] " Andrey Rahmatullin
  1 sibling, 1 reply; 12+ messages in thread
From: Andrey Rahmatullin @ 2006-03-08 21:29 UTC (permalink / raw)
  To: devel

[-- Attachment #1: Type: text/plain, Size: 390 bytes --]

On Thu, Mar 09, 2006 at 12:26:12AM +0300, Dmitry V. Levin wrote:
> К непубличным ELF objects это не относится.
А, т.е. на плагины error выдаваться не будут?

-- 
WBR, wRAR (ALT Linux Team)
Powered by the ALT Linux fortune(8):

Я бы предпочёл, чтобы специалисты думали прежде чем обновлять, а все
остальные ставили всё, что есть в updates, даже без анонса.
		-- ldv in community@

[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 21:26       ` Dmitry V. Levin
  2006-03-08 21:29         ` Andrey Rahmatullin
@ 2006-03-08 21:30         ` Andrey Rahmatullin
  1 sibling, 0 replies; 12+ messages in thread
From: Andrey Rahmatullin @ 2006-03-08 21:30 UTC (permalink / raw)
  To: devel

[-- Attachment #1: Type: text/plain, Size: 603 bytes --]

On Thu, Mar 09, 2006 at 12:26:12AM +0300, Dmitry V. Levin wrote:
> В системе совсем немного публичных библиотек, которые содержат undefined
> symbols by design, например:
Тж. просьба прокомментировать
https://bugzilla.altlinux.org/show_bug.cgi?id=9076#1

-- 
WBR, wRAR (ALT Linux Team)
Powered by the ALT Linux fortune(8):

> > 2 lav: уважаю!
> 2 mike: Спасибо Юрию, из ответов которого на мои глупые вопросы
> практически и было составлено...
Спасибо тому, кто умеет задавать глупые вопросы и составлять из них
грамотную документацию, до которой гуру не снисходят :)
		-- mhz in devel@

[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 21:29         ` Andrey Rahmatullin
@ 2006-03-08 21:40           ` Dmitry V. Levin
  2006-03-09  5:25             ` [devel] [JT] " Andrey Rahmatullin
  0 siblings, 1 reply; 12+ messages in thread
From: Dmitry V. Levin @ 2006-03-08 21:40 UTC (permalink / raw)
  To: ALT Devel discussion list

[-- Attachment #1: Type: text/plain, Size: 287 bytes --]

On Thu, Mar 09, 2006 at 02:29:29AM +0500, Andrey Rahmatullin wrote:
> On Thu, Mar 09, 2006 at 12:26:12AM +0300, Dmitry V. Levin wrote:
> > К непубличным ELF objects это не относится.
> А, т.е. на плагины error выдаваться не будут?

А вы changelog'и разве не читаете?


-- 
ldv

[-- Attachment #2: Type: application/pgp-signature, Size: 191 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] [JT] ClanLib broken?
  2006-03-08 21:40           ` Dmitry V. Levin
@ 2006-03-09  5:25             ` Andrey Rahmatullin
  0 siblings, 0 replies; 12+ messages in thread
From: Andrey Rahmatullin @ 2006-03-09  5:25 UTC (permalink / raw)
  To: devel

[-- Attachment #1: Type: text/plain, Size: 424 bytes --]

On Thu, Mar 09, 2006 at 12:40:01AM +0300, Dmitry V. Levin wrote:
> > А, т.е. на плагины error выдаваться не будут?
> А вы changelog'и разве не читаете?
Нужную строчку я пропустил.
Вопросов больше нет.

-- 
WBR, wRAR (ALT Linux Team)
Powered by the ALT Linux fortune(8):

Свойство патчей "отваливаться в случае изменений" - это важное преимущество,
а вовсе не недостаток, как полагают многие.
		-- ldv in devel@

[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 189 bytes --]

^ permalink raw reply	[flat|nested] 12+ messages in thread

* Re: [devel] ClanLib broken?
  2006-03-08 20:21 [devel] ClanLib broken? Alexey Rusakov
  2006-03-08 20:24 ` Andrey Rahmatullin
  2006-03-08 21:17 ` Dmitry V. Levin
@ 2006-03-09  9:11 ` Stanislav Ievlev
  2 siblings, 0 replies; 12+ messages in thread
From: Stanislav Ievlev @ 2006-03-09  9:11 UTC (permalink / raw)
  To: ALT Devel discussion list

Кстати не хотите ли взять пакет себе?
Я его когда-то просто пожалел из-за одной (теперь тоже не нужной) игрушки,
и всё никак не могу с ним расстаться ;)

On Wed, Mar 08, 2006 at 11:21:50PM +0300, Alexey Rusakov wrote:
> Доброго времени суток.
> 
> Собираю простую программу, использующую ClanLib:
> i586-alt-linux-g++ -o compiledata compiledata.cpp -lclanSound 
> -lclanDisplay -lclanApp -lclanCore -lHermes -lz  -lclanMikMod
> 
> Запускаю:
> ./compiledata clanbomber.scr clanbomber.dat
> ./compiledata: symbol lookup error: /usr/lib/libclanDisplay.so.2: 
> undefined symbol: _ZN18CL_ClanApplication3appE
> 
> У нас плохо собран ClanLib?
> 
> -- 
>   Alexey "Ktirf" Rusakov
> _______________________________________________
> Devel mailing list
> Devel@lists.altlinux.org
> https://lists.altlinux.org/mailman/listinfo/devel


^ permalink raw reply	[flat|nested] 12+ messages in thread

end of thread, other threads:[~2006-03-09  9:11 UTC | newest]

Thread overview: 12+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2006-03-08 20:21 [devel] ClanLib broken? Alexey Rusakov
2006-03-08 20:24 ` Andrey Rahmatullin
2006-03-08 21:18   ` Dmitry V. Levin
2006-03-08 21:21     ` Andrey Rahmatullin
2006-03-08 21:26       ` Dmitry V. Levin
2006-03-08 21:29         ` Andrey Rahmatullin
2006-03-08 21:40           ` Dmitry V. Levin
2006-03-09  5:25             ` [devel] [JT] " Andrey Rahmatullin
2006-03-08 21:30         ` [devel] " Andrey Rahmatullin
2006-03-08 21:24     ` Alexey Rusakov
2006-03-08 21:17 ` Dmitry V. Levin
2006-03-09  9:11 ` Stanislav Ievlev

ALT Linux Team development discussions

This inbox may be cloned and mirrored by anyone:

	git clone --mirror http://lore.altlinux.org/devel/0 devel/git/0.git

	# If you have public-inbox 1.1+ installed, you may
	# initialize and index your mirror using the following commands:
	public-inbox-init -V2 devel devel/ http://lore.altlinux.org/devel \
		devel@altlinux.org devel@altlinux.ru devel@lists.altlinux.org devel@lists.altlinux.ru devel@linux.iplabs.ru mandrake-russian@linuxteam.iplabs.ru sisyphus@linuxteam.iplabs.ru
	public-inbox-index devel

Example config snippet for mirrors.
Newsgroup available over NNTP:
	nntp://lore.altlinux.org/org.altlinux.lists.devel


AGPL code for this site: git clone https://public-inbox.org/public-inbox.git